Nikon D780 vs Panasonic S9

The Nikon D780 and the Panasonic Lumix DC-S9 are two enthusiast cameras that were officially introduced, respectively, in January 2020 and May 2024. The D780 is a DSLR, while the S9 is a mirrorless interchangeable lens camera. Both cameras are equipped with a full frame sensor. The Nikon has a resolution of 24.3 megapixels, whereas the Panasonic provides 24 MP.

Body comparison

An illustration of the physical size and weight of the Nikon D780 and the Panasonic S9 is provided in the side-by-side display below. The two cameras are presented according to their relative size. Three consecutive views from the front, the top, and the rear side are shown. All width, height and depth measures are rounded to the nearest millimeter.

The S9 can be obtained in four different colors (black, blue, red, green), while the D780 is only available in black.

Size Nikon D780 vs Panasonic S9
Compare D780 versus S9 top
Comparison D780 or S9 rear

If the front view area (width x height) of the cameras is taken as an aggregate measure of their size, the Panasonic S9 is considerably smaller (44 percent) than the Nikon D780. Moreover, the S9 is substantially lighter (42 percent) than the D780. It is worth mentioning in this context that the D780 is splash and dust resistant, while the S9 does not feature any corresponding weather-sealing.

The above size and weight comparisons are to some extent incomplete since they do not consider the interchangeable lenses that both of these cameras require. Hence, you might want to study and compare the specifications of available lenses in order to get the full picture of the size and weight of the two camera systems.

Concerning battery life, the D780 gets 2260 shots out of its Nikon EN-EL15b battery, while the S9 can take 470 images on a single charge of its Panasonic DMW-BLK22 power pack. The battery packs of both cameras can be charged via USB, which can be very convenient when travelling.

Any camera decision will naturally be influenced heavily by the price. The listed launch prices provide an indication of the market segment that the manufacturer of the cameras have been targeting. The S9 was launched at a markedly lower price (by 35 percent) than the D780, which puts it into a different market segment. Normally, street prices remain initially close to the MSRP, but after a couple of months, the first discounts appear. Later in the product cycle and, in particular, when the replacement model is about to appear, further discounting and stock clearance sales often push the camera price considerably down.

Sensor comparison

The size of the imaging sensor is a crucial determinant of image quality. A large sensor will generally have larger individual pixels that offer better low-light sensitivity, provide wider dynamic range, and have richer color-depth than smaller pixels in a sensor of the same technological generation. Furthermore, a large sensor camera will give the photographer more possibilities to use shallow depth-of-field in order to isolate a subject from the background. On the downside, larger sensors tend to be associated with larger, more expensive camera bodies and lenses.

Both cameras under consideration feature a full frame sensor, but their sensors differ slightly in size. The sensor area in the S9 is 1 percent smaller. They nevertheless have the same format factor of 1.0. Both cameras have a native aspect ratio (sensor width to sensor height) of 3:2.

Nikon D780 and Panasonic S9 sensor measures

With 24.3MP, the D780 offers a slightly higher resolution than the S9 (24MP), but the D780 nevertheless has the same individual pixel size (pixel pitch of 5.94μm) as the S9 due to its larger sensor. Moreover, the S9 is a much more recent model (by 4 years and 4 months) than the D780, and its sensor will have benefitted from technological advances during this time that enhance the light gathering capacity of its pixels. Coming back to sensor resolution, it should be mentioned that the S9 has no anti-alias filter installed, so that it can capture all the detail its sensor resolves.

The Nikon D780 has a native sensitivity range from ISO 100 to ISO 51200, which can be extended to ISO 50-204800. The Panasonic Lumix DC-S9 offers exactly the same ISO settings.

Technology-wise, both cameras are equipped with BSI-CMOS (Backside Illuminated Complementary Metal–Oxide–Semiconductor) sensors. Both cameras use a Bayer filter for capturing RGB colors on a square grid of photosensors. This arrangement is found in most digital cameras.

Many modern cameras are not only capable of taking still images, but also of capturing video footage. Both cameras under consideration are equipped with sensors that have a sufficiently high read-out speed for moving images, but the S9 provides a better video resolution than the D780. It can shoot movie footage at 6K/30p, while the Nikon is limited to 4K/30p.

Feature comparison

Beyond body and sensor, cameras can and do differ across a range of features. For example, the D780 has an optical viewfinder, which can be very useful when shooting in bright sunlight. In contrast, the S9 relies on live view and the rear LCD for framing. One feature that is present on the D780, but is missing on the S9 is a top-level LCD. While being, of course, smaller than the rear screen, the control panel conveys some of the essential shooting information and can be convenient for quick and easy settings verification.

The S9 has an articulated screen that can be turned to be front-facing. This characteristic will be appreciated by vloggers and photographers who are interested in taking selfies. In contrast, the D780 does not have a selfie-screen.

The reported shutter speed information refers to the use of the mechanical shutter. Yet, some cameras only have an electronic shutter, while others have an electronic shutter in addition to a mechanical one. In fact, the S9 is one of those camera that have an additional electronic shutter, which makes completely silent shooting possible. However, this mode is less suitable for photographing moving objects (risk of rolling shutter) or shooting under artificial light sources (risk of flickering).

The Nikon D780 and the Panasonic S9 both have an intervalometer built-in. This enables the photographer to capture time lapse sequences, such as flower blooming, a sunset or moon rise, without purchasing an external camera trigger and related software.

Concerning the storage of imaging data, both the D780 and the S9 write their files to SDXC cards. The D780 features dual card slots, which can be very useful in case a memory card fails. In contrast, the S9 only has one slot. Both cameras support UHS-II cards, which provide for Ultra High Speed data transfer of up to 312 MB/s.

It is notable that the D780 has a headphone jack, which is not present on the S9 This port makes it possible to attach external headphones and monitor the quality of sound during the recording process.

Studio photographers will appreciate that the Nikon D780 (unlike the S9) features a PC Sync socket, so that professional strobe lights can be controlled by the camera.

Both the D780 and the S9 are recent models that are part of the current product line-up. The D780 replaced the earlier Nikon D750, while the S9 does not have a direct predecessor. Review summary

So what conclusions can be drawn? Is there a clear favorite between the Nikon D780 and the Panasonic S9? Which camera is better? Below is a summary of the relative strengths of each of the two contestants.

ilogo

Reasons to prefer the Nikon D780:

  • Better moiré control: Has an anti-alias filter to avoid artificial patterns to appear in images.
  • Better sound control: Has a headphone port that enables audio monitoring while recording.
  • Easier framing: Has an optical viewfinder for image composition and settings control.
  • Easier setting verification: Features an LCD display on top to control shooting parameters.
  • Larger screen: Has a bigger rear LCD (3.2" vs 3.0") for image review and settings control.
  • More detailed LCD: Has a higher resolution rear screen (2359k vs 1840k dots).
  • Longer lasting: Can take more shots (2260 versus 470) on a single battery charge.
  • Better sealing: Is weather sealed to enable shooting in dusty or wet environments.
  • Better studio light control: Has a PC Sync socket to connect to professional strobe lights.
  • Greater peace of mind: Features a second card slot as a backup in case of memory card failure.
  • More heavily discounted: Has been available for much longer (launched in January 2020).

ilogo

Arguments in favor of the Panasonic Lumix DC-S9:

  • Maximized detail: Lacks an anti-alias filter to exploit the sensor's full resolution potential.
  • Better video: Provides higher definition movie capture (6K/30p vs 4K/30p).
  • More flexible LCD: Has a swivel screen for odd-angle shots in portrait or landscape orientation.
  • More selfie-friendly: Has an articulated screen that can be turned to be front-facing.
  • Faster burst: Shoots at higher frequency (30 vs 12 flaps/sec) to capture the decisive moment.
  • Less disturbing: Has an electronic shutter option for completely silent shooting.
  • More compact: Is smaller (126x74mm vs 144x116mm) and will fit more readily into a bag.
  • Less heavy: Has a lower weight (by 354g or 42 percent) and is thus easier to take along.
  • Sharper images: Has stabilization technology built-in to reduce the impact of hand-shake.
  • More legacy lens friendly: Can use many non-native lenses via adapters.
  • Faster data transfer: Supports a more advanced USB protocol (3.2 vs 3.1).
  • More affordable: Was introduced into a lower priced category (35 percent cheaper at launch).
  • More modern: Reflects 4 years and 4 months of technical progress since the D780 launch.

If the number of relative strengths (bullet points above) is taken as a guide, the S9 emerges as the winner of the match-up (13 : 11 points). However, the relevance of individual strengths will vary across photographers, so that you might want to apply your own weighing scheme to the summary points when reflecting and deciding on a new camera. A professional wildlife photographer will view the differences between cameras in a way that diverges from the perspective of a family photog, and a person interested in architecture has distinct needs from a sports shooter. Hence, the decision which camera is best and worth buying is often a very personal one.
